We're working with a rapidly expanding and innovative insurance provider that is revolutionising the industry with its diverse range of insurance lines.

The Role

  • Lead complex pricing projects and initiatives
  • Develop and implement pricing strategies across various insurance products
  • Analyze market trends, competitor activity, and customer behavior to inform pricing decisions
  • Collaborate with actuarial, product, and sales teams to optimize profitability
  • Mentor and guide junior pricing analysts

What You'll Need

  • Proven experience as a Pricing Analyst, preferably in the insurance sector
  • Strong analytical and quantitative skills
  • Proficiency in pricing software and statistical tools
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al abilities
  • Ability to work independently and as part of a dynamic team

What's On Offer

  • Opportunity to shape pricing strategy in a growing department
  • Flexible remote work options with occasional office travel
  • Collaborative and supportive work environment
  • Professional development and career advancement opportunities
